This summer, take a journey through Moments in Time at Gunby Hall and Gardens, as Lincolnshire’s Art on the Map artists present a fresh and thought-provoking exhibition in Orchard Gallery. From fleeting glimpses of everyday life to powerful reflections on memory and change, this collection brings together a rich variety of paintings, prints, woodwork, ceramics, collage artworks and unique handmade books. Each piece captures a moment worth pausing for and set within the beautiful surroundings of Gunby’s house and gardens. Guided Walk from Gunby to Bratoft Manor 

Stride out and join us on a 3-mile walk to Bratoft Manor (the former home of the Massingberd family). This walk will take you to the wider estate and pass through the old medieval village of Gunby.
